I'm recording with Nv ShadowPlay. After rec I just throw it into my editing software and that's all. When i trim my videos I always trim both audio and video. I think that it was a fault in ShadowPlay beta (it was loosing some frames). After 3 unsuccessful records I've uninstalled beta version and reinstalled normal one. I'll try to record it today and will see. Never had any troubles with audio sync before.

You can force sync easily on the original uncut material with any type of audio desync by using a function called "stretch audio track" or similar.

The other function is time offset. Positive or negative. Self-explanatory.

Why don't you use them?
